Tsunami Runup onto a Complex 3D Beach, Monai Valley

This example is an established benchmark case for the shallow water equations that models a 1/400 scaled laboratory experiment of the tsunami runup in Monai Valley in Japan. Coriolis Flowmeter: FSI Simulation in the Frequency Domain

Coriolis flowmeters, also known as mass flowmeters or inertial flowmeters, measure the mass flow rate of a fluid traveling through it. Resin Transfer Molding of a Wind Turbine Blade

This example shows the modeling of a resin transfer molding (RTM) process for a wind turbine blade using the Two-Phase Flow, Level Set, Brinkman Equations interface. Resin is injected into a preform consisting of different composites with different anisotropic permeabilities. Read More

Tilted Pad Thrust Bearing

Tilted pad thrust bearings are used in rotating machineries with high thrust loading. The thrust load is transferred from a sliding part to a stationary part through hydrodynamic oil films. Turbulent Flow Around a Factory Chimney

Wind strakes on a chimney impede the uniform detachment along the height of the chimney, which can induce vibrations and eventually lead to fatigue at the footing of the chimney.
